India's 4x400m men's relay team wins silver in Asian Games

India's 4x400m men's relay team won a silver in the final event of athletics in the Asian Games here today.
The Indian quartet of Kunhu Muhammed, Dharunn Ayyasamy, Mohd. Anas and Arokia Rajiv clocked 3:01.85 to finish behind Qatar who won gold in an Asian record time of 3:00.56.
Japan took the bronze in 3:01.94.
India had finished fourth in this event in the 2014 Asian Games.
